From: £42.50 Picture a fascinating Tudor manor almost unchanged by time; now lovingly restored as a beautiful hotel. This non-smoking hotel holds a grade 1 listing for architectural and historical interest and lies close to Stratford Upon Avon, Broadway and the whole of the lovely Cotswolds and Shakespeareï¾’s country is right on the doorstep. The Stratford bar is located in the oldest part of the building dating back to 1470 The cosy bar with padded leather armchairs and burnished oak paneling is perfect for that pre dinner drink. For lighter meals the Stratford bar offers a delightful alternative to sit relax and enjoy a glass of wine and a light snack. Restaurants include The Stanford room which is full of tradition with oak walls, a large fireplace and original mullioned windows creating a warm and welcoming room This AA rosette restaurant is open to residents and non residents alike for breakfast, lunch and dinner. Minstrels Bistro offers an alternative dinning experience. Enjoy the outdoors indoors within the contemporary conservatory Ideal for morning coffee, light lunches, family Sunday lunches, afternoon tea and evening meals. Standard rooms are located in either the main building or Tudor Court. Each room varies in size and style but all retain the feel of this historical manor house Comfortable with a double bed, work area, easy chairs, tea and coffee making facilities, television and direct dial telephones. Executive rooms are newly redecorated and provide flat screen TVs and a comfortable queen size bed. The executive rooms are larger in size and on request with four-poster beds, and located in main building or Tudor Court Accommodation Rating:
